![]() ![]() Fast forward twenty years and these people have managed to hide and form a community in Newton, but let's face it in times of desperation, chaos, and anarchy nothing decent can last. After the intial breakdown the book follows a group who make it to/or live in Newton, England. There is some good, feasible information into how the demise of the world we know now could come about. I didn't mind it personally, I like to know the little things. The book does start with a lot of detail, that could have been edited down. The fact that a sense of true family, and not just camaraderie, is really all you could depend on. Given WWIII, bio-toxins that turn people in Crazies who bear no semblance of a human. ![]() I believe it is fair to say that it comes across as true in the sense of how horrilbe things would be, how badly people would behave given the end of our current system. I'm giving The Killing Moon 4 stars for the writing, research, the realism. ![]()
